Explore Wilton Drive

The main street of Wilton Manors, Wilton Drive, is a bustling thoroughfare. Along this one-mile strip, you’ll find:

  • 30+ bars and eateries
  • 20+ Art galleries, installations, and museums
  • The National Stonewall Museum & Archives
  • Eclectic boutiques

Our signature Wilton Drive offers buffered bicycle lanes and pedestrian-friendly sidewalks. Our city also recently welcomed Circuit, a fleet of 100% electric shuttles, to the community. For only $2 a ride, visitors can easily, and sustainably, pop around town for less than a cup of coffee. Circuit also offers a handicap-accessible shuttle for riders using a wheelchair. For those who will use a car, metered parking is available along the Drive and in the City Hall parking lot. Parking is free at all city lots every day until 6 p.m. Paid parking at the rate of $1.50 per hour (or $10 nightly) is in effect from 6 p.m. until 3 a.m., seven days a week. Once you park your car, everything on the Drive is just a walk or bike ride away.

Play Outdoors

With 15 National Wildlife Habitat-certified parks and 13 miles of waterways, Wilton Manors is the perfect place to enjoy some, or all, of these outdoor activities:

  • Kayaking and canoeing
  • Paddleboarding
  • Nature trails
  • Tennis and pickleball
  • Basketball and volleyball
  • Fishing

Surrounded by the North and South Forks of the Middle River, you can drop your kayak, canoe, or paddleboard in at the following five parks in Wilton Manors: Island City Park Preserve, Donn Eisele Park, Snook Creek Boat Ramp, Richardson Historic Park & Nature Preserve, and Colohatchee Park & Boat Ramp. Please note that kayak, paddleboard, and canoe rentals are not available at the parks. To find a reputable local rental company search for “paddleboarding wilton manors” or “canoeing wilton manors” online prior to your visit.
